Lots and requirements (2)
Published by the contracting authority
  • Lot 1 · #1
    Care at Home Services to Older People
    Status not published
    Published valueNot published
    The purpose of the Care at Home service is to support people and where appropriate, support their carers to have a good quality of life in their own homes. The service covers both long term care needs and short term interventions which may include personal care and social/emotional support. In line with re-ablement/enablement practices, the service aims to support people to sustain, recover and/or manage their health, skills and abilities to lead independent and fulfilling lives. The service also provides support to those approaching the end of their lives in their own homes, where this is their choice.   • Lot 2 · #2
    Supported Living Service for Adult with Learning Disability
    Status not published
    Published valueNot published
    The models of support being deployed reflect the national policy of promoting independence and responsibility, enabling people to feel safe, improving health, wellbeing and social inclusion, improving skills and confidence. This will be achieved through supporting adults with a Learning Disability to have a say, listening, respecting and responding to them in a reliable and positive way, by helping them develop life skills and by providing opportunities to access a range of activities that promote this. Supported Living services not only include care and support at home, personal care and housing support services but include as key features; improving community involvement, access to education, training and paid employment opportunities. The Provider must demonstrate that individuals spend a significant part of their time with people who do not have a Learning Disability or are paid carers i.e. access to services in the wider community, the same as anyone else would do, either with or without support, thus enabling individuals to lead a full life.
